#377adc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#377adc is composed of 21.6% red, 47.8%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75% cyan, 44.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 215.6 degrees, a saturation of 70.2% and a lightness of 53.9%. #377adc color hex could be obtained by blending #6ef4ff with #0000b9.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#377adc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#377adc has RGB values of R:55, G:122,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 3635932.

Hex triplet 377adc #377adc
RGB Decimal 55, 122, 220 rgb(55,122,220)
RGB Percent 21.6, 47.8, 86.3 rgb(21.6%,47.8%,86.3%)
CMYK 75, 45, 0, 14
HSL 215.6°, 70.2, 53.9 hsl(215.6,70.2%,53.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 215.6°, 75, 86.3
Web Safe 3366cc #3366cc
CIE-LAB 51.721, 12.519, -56.196
XYZ 21.45, 19.897, 70.416
xyY 0.192, 0.178, 19.897
CIE-LCH 51.721, 57.573, 282.559
CIE-LUV 51.721, -24.408, -88.213
Hunter-Lab 44.606, 7.778, -62.373
Binary 00110111, 01111010, 11011100

Shades and Tints of #377adc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#eff4fc is the lightest one.
